State lads to vie for Bayern coaching

 SHILLONG: Two young footballers from the State, B Marvin Synnah of St Edmund’s School, Shillong and Rishat Lynkhoi of Mawlangiri Presbyterian School, Mawlyn have been selected from the North East for trials in Kolkata for coaching in Germany at the Allianz Stadium, under a Bayern Munich coach. The duo from Meghalaya have been selected during a trial camp held in Guwahati on July 16 and they will travel to Kolkata on Monday for the final trials.In total 30 players, selected from all over the country, will vie for the six slots to participate in the coaching camp to be held in Germany for almost a week.It may be mentioned that one Rupert Nongrum and Dave Syiem had participated in the same camp in Germany in 2010.
